RE: The tariff classification of plastic cabinet hardware from China.

Dear Ms. Alness:

In your letter dated December 23, 2002, you requested a tariff classification ruling.

The samples submitted with your request are plastic hardware components used in the assembly of an “appliance garage” kitchen cabinet. Sample 1 is a left-hand assembly including a track made of either polypropylene or acrylonitrile-butadiene-styrene (ABS) plastic with a plastic worm gear and four metal screws. Sample 2 is a right-hand track made of polypropylene or ABS plastic. Sample 3 is a “donut” fitting made of polypropylene. All three components are used on the roll-top door of the appliance cabinet.

The applicable subheading for all three plastic hardware components will be 3926.30.5000,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for other articles of plasticsfittings for furniture, coachwork or the like: other. The rate of duty will be 5.3 percent ad valorem.

You indicate that you intend to purchase a set of tooling to be made in China by the supplier of the plastic components. No information on this tooling was submitted with your letter. If you wish a ruling on the classification of this merchandise, please provide complete details on the components comprising the tooling. Submit photographs or illustrations and identify the component material of each.
